Finding GCD of 998, 873, 599, 138 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 998, 873, 599, 138

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 998 is 2 x 499

Prime Factorization of 873 is 3 x 3 x 97

Prime Factorization of 599 is 599

Prime Factorization of 138 is 2 x 3 x 23

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
